Description:

Large orange coloured moth looking like a Hook-tip except the size: 80mm across. Keeps its hind side lifted to about 30 degree angle to the wall it's resting.

Notes:

Second photo is from the hind side. There was no chance of showing its front as it was keeping it sticking to the surface of the wall.
